Handmade Chocolate vs Commercial Chocolate
Commercial chocolate is typically produced on an industrial scale. To ensure consistency and longer shelf life, manufacturers often prioritize efficiency, higher sugar content, and standardized flavor profiles.
Handmade chocolate follows a different philosophy.
Artisan chocolatiers focus on:
- Carefully selected ingredients
- Small-batch production
- Flavor complexity
- Refined textures
- Attention to detail
Because every batch receives close supervision, handcrafted chocolate delivers a richer and more nuanced tasting experience that industrial production rarely achieves.

Why Flavor Complexity Matters
Great chocolate evolves.
Instead of delivering a single sweet note, premium artisanal chocolate reveals layers of flavor over time.
A piece of handmade chocolate may begin with rich cacao notes, transition into creamy textures, and finish with hints of coffee, roasted nuts, tropical fruits, or subtle sea salt.
This progression is what transforms chocolate from a snack into a tasting experience.
